1. Go into your bookshelves on GR.
2. Select the shelf you wish to view (i.e. "To-Buy" shelf).
3. At the top of the page, under "views", click print.
4. Scroll to the bottom of the page to where there is a drop-down box labeled "per page" and select 200.
5. Print your list.
